Project Beast
Fri, 05/30/2014 - 07:54
Project Beast
FROM softwares rumored next project dubbed as Project Beast. Supposedly to be a Demon Souls 2. Hopefully we'll see more at e3!
FROM softwares rumored next project dubbed as Project Beast. Supposedly to be a Demon Souls 2. Hopefully we'll see more at e3!